Definition of rebuilder - Reverso English Dictionary
Noun
1.
constructionperson who reconstructs damaged structures or objects
- The rebuilder worked tirelessly on the old bridge.
2.
mechanicsdevice that restores machinery to working condition
- The engine rebuilder fixed the car's motor.
3.
personal developmentRare individual who helps others regain confidence or strengthRare
- She acted as a rebuilder for her friend's self-esteem.
Origin of rebuilder
English, re- (again) + builder (one who builds)
